Polish Prime Minister Morawiecki: 'We Cannot Allow the Outbreak of World War III'


Listen Later

On March 24, 2022, Polish Prime Minister Mateusz Morawiecki addressed the National Conservatism Conference meeting in Brussels, Belgium. Speaking via video, Mr. Morawiecki urged support for Ukraine in the wake of Russia's invasion and he said "we must rebuild the Western world worthy of Ukraine's heroism."

"Ukrainians have resurrected the idea that freedom and independence are values worth living and even dying for," he said.

Mateusz Morawiecki has been the Prime Minister of Poland since 2017. He is a member of the Law and Justice party.

Early in this address, he mentions his recent visit to the Ukrainian capital of Kyiv, together with his Deputy Prime Minister Jarosław Kaczyński, Slovenia's Prime MinisterJanez Janša, and Czech Prime Minister Petr Fiala.
